Review Of Medigap Policies
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ans. These plans are regulated by the US government Medicare and are designed to work with First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are doesn’t c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a insurance plan letter A-N. Because the insurance plans are standardized and controlled, the gains are just the same no matter what business is offering the plan. The only difference between the exact same plan letter with companies that are different is the cost. Medigap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the more popular supplement insurance pl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of everything that is left over by Original Medicare. By way of example, F covers whatever occurs in a doctor ‘s office or another medical facility at 100%, all hospital bills, and the Part A deductible. This is the only Medicare Supplement Plan that offers full coverage that is comprehensive to 100%.
Medigap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a insurance plan we like to advocate the most and frequently known as the Gold Plan. It’s nearly identical to Plan F. The only difference is an annual de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the advantages are exactly the same as Plan F. Medicare Supplement Plan N
Medicare Supplement Plan N is the third most popular alternative and it is similar in reference to some of the other Medicare supplement plans.. .. Medigap Plan N does have an office copay of 0 Part B deductible of $166, a $50 copay at the ER unless you’re declared, and Part B excess costs aren’t covered.. .. This plan is not bad for individuals who want to enjoy a lower premium still have almost complete coverage at other medical bills that are high and the hospital that can happen.
